July 2021 in “Annals of Botany” This study observed that maize plants enhance phosphorus acquisition by promoting both root hair growth and lateral root development in response to localized nutrient patches, highlighting a complementary root trait trade-off.

February 2018 in “Scientia Horticulturae” In this study, the authors reported that mycorrhizal treatment in trifoliate orange seedlings affected root hair growth and auxin-related gene expressions differently under varying phosphorus levels.

February 2002 This study suggests that low phosphorus and ethylene may influence root hair density through separate pathways, with ethylene manipulation affecting root hair growth in Arabidopsis thaliana.
November 2023 in “Journal of plant nutrition and soil science” This study observed that maize plants, including a root hairless mutant variety, did not exhibit typical root growth or compensatory foraging behavior under severe boron deficiency in soil, indicating atypical responses compared to other plants.

October 2017 in “Scientific reports” This study found that a bacterial endophyte from Zea nicaraguensis effectively targets and colonizes plant root hair cells, promoting growth and solubilizing insoluble phosphorus for nutrient uptake.
